Reporter comment USDA

As filed

Compared to last week: Feeder steers and heifers were all too lightly tested today to develop any market trend. Quality was mostly plain to average. Demand for feeders was mostly moderate for todays very light offering. Several ranchers were in the stands bidding on grass cattle. Rain continues to be in the forecast and temperatures remain unseasonably cool. However grass has greened and many ranchers are in need of feeders to fill summer pastures. A good crowd was on hand for todays sale. Market activity was mostly moderate. Weigh up cows comprised most of the offering this week. Packers showed slightly stronger demand for cows this week. Slaughter cows sold steady to 2.00 higher on boning and lean cows. Breaking cows were mostly purchased to return to feed this week. Feeding cows sold fully steady this week on boning and lean cows. Breaking cows returning to feed sold 2.00-3.00 higher. Cow quality was average to attractive this week with many sets of high quality cows on offer. Slaughter bulls sold steady to firm. Weigh up conditions were mostly below average this sale with many full cows on offer. Weigh up conditions were poorer this week than last. Young age cows sold on mostly good to very good demand today. Young replacement type cows sold mostly steady to 5.00 lower. Quality this week was average to attractive.
